Job Description

SBI Materials, a partner of Heritage LSG seeks a self-motivated, customer service-oriented individual to join its team. This full-time Equipment Operator will focus on equipment operating duties such as operating heavy construction equipment. The workweek is Monday through Friday, with an opportunity for overtime during the busy season.

Pay range: $35.00 to $45.00 (Depending on Equipment Operator experience)

ESSENTIAL DUTIES

  • Operate heavy construction equipment such as: backhoes, rollers, motor graders, dump trucks, front-end loaders, trencher, bulldozer, and forklift for a variety of maintenance and construction operations involving underground engineering.

  • Excavate water lines; backfill jobs upon completion.

  • Perform additional construction and maintenance tasks as requested

  • Identify equipment needs for each assigned project; pick-up and deliver heavy equipment to and from construction sites. Secure equipment upon completion of work.

  • Estimate time, materials and equipment required for jobs assigned, requisition materials as required.

  • Check job site for potential hazards; determine precautions necessary for safe operations.

  • Ensure the adherence to safe work policies and procedures.

  • May assist in placement of necessary safety and traffic control devices; observe safety precautions related to the work.

  • Inspect equipment, report issues for needed repairs.

  • Complete and maintain various records of time, material and equipment.

  • Perform related duties and responsibilities as required.

  • Other related duties as assigned

Knowledge of:

  • Principles, methods and techniques of heavy and light equipment operation.

  • Practices, methods, and materials used in general construction and maintenance work.

  • Occupational hazards and standard safety practices necessary in the area of work assigned.

  • Principles and procedures of record keeping.

  • Traffic laws, ordinances, and rules involved in heavy equipment operations.

  • Safe work practices.

Ability to:

  • Operate a variety of complex heavy power-driven equipment such as backhoes, loaders, motor graders.

  • Perform a variety of semi-skilled and skilled construction and maintenance tasks.

  • Perform heavy manual labor.

  • Use and operate hand tools, power tools, and mechanical equipment in a safe and efficient manner.

  • Perform duties in a manner to maximize public safety in the area of work assigned.

  • Read and interpret maps, schematics,sketches, drawings, specifications and technical manuals.

  • Perform a variety of manual tasks for extended periods of time and in unfavorable weather conditions.

  • Apply good judgment and practical knowledge to resolve unusual or irregular problems in the area of work assigned.

  • Maintain work records.

  • Understand/follow oral and written instructions. Bilingual abilities are a plus.

  • Work independently in the absence of supervision.

  • Communicate clearly and concisely, both orally and in writing.

  • Establish and maintain effective working relationships with those contacted in the course of work.

  • Work overtime as needed.
